WebAug 8, 2024 · The freezing point depression is the difference in temperature between the freezing point of the pure solvent and that of the solution. On the graph, the freezing point depression is represented by ΔTf. Figure 16.13.1: The vapor pressure of a solution (blue) is lower than the vapor pressure of a pure solvent (pink). Webexplore the changes in freezing point behavior of solutions in which t-butyl alcohol (2-methyl-2-propanol) is the solvent. Freezing point depression occurs when a solute is added to a solvent producing a solution having a lower freezing point temperature than the pure solvent. The temperature decreases by an amount ∆T f

WebBoiling point: 117°C Melting point: -90°C Relative density (water = 1): 0.81 Solubility in water, g/100ml at 20°C: 7.7 Vapour pressure, kPa at 20°C: 0.58 Relative vapour density (air = 1): 2.6 Relative density of the vapour/air-mixture at 20°C (air = 1): 1.01 Flash point: 29°C c.c. Auto-ignition temperature: 345°C Web(NFPA, 2010) General Description Colorless oily liquid with a sharp alcohol odor. Floats and mixes with water. Produces irritating vapor. Freezing point is 78°F.
